I have a little bit of an odd noise after doing headers, I'm not totally sure if it is related to the header tubing since it doesn't sound like others I've heard. Although there aren't others around here with modified cars/trucks..
I'm going to try to detail everything I've done. It's a built forged 5.7 stock bore/stroke, mahle pistons and rings, molnar rods. I get quite a bit of piston slap but that's a more "hollow" tone I'd call it. 6.4 truck intake, the bolts were loose within 5000 or so miles. Long tube headers no cats, x pipe and dual single chamber mufflers. 392 car cam, non mds lifters, New valves, new mopar performance springs, 040 cometic head gaskets, custom routed the intake tubing. Used stock 5.7 injectors with spacers, 8 speed swapped as well.
Now the "fast ticking/rattle sound comes from the driver side exhaust pipe/header tubing only. Not the passenger side. I have a couple videos of it I will link those. I've run the stethoscope everywhere I can and can't pinpoint the location of the sound. Valve covers, block, heads, oil pan etc. Also did smoke test the exhaust front to back and can't find a leak, also make a stethoscope with copper tubing so I might hear some air escaping and nothing. I even ran it across the header Flanges and tubing. Cannot find a leak.
When driving with windows up I hear the ticking sound that's usually related to a flange or manifold bolt leak inside the truck. Can't find any problems with scan tool or datalogs with hp tuners. Fuel trims seem fine and wideband readings seem stable.
Around 2500-3000 rpm seems to be completely gone, but it could be that it's so loud I can't hear it anymore..
I hope I didn't miss anything here. Just curious if anyone else has had the same sound and is it ok or if there is a problem I should address?
